Don't equalize unless the batteries are fully charged. The equalization
cycle is brutal, and will destroy the plates, releasing a strong and
pervasive sulphuric acid odour in the process.
Why not take them into a local battery shop and have them see if they can
recharge them with their industrial equipment? The guys I deal with here
have often a couple of batteries for me for hardly any cost.
